Understanding the Zoom Whitening Procedure
Zoom whitening is a professional teeth whitening treatment that uses a hydrogen peroxide-based gel and a special light to accelerate the whitening process. The procedure typically lasts about 90 minutes and involves three 15-minute sessions of applying the gel and activating it with the Zoom light. This process breaks down the stains on and within the teeth, leading to a brighter, whiter smile.
Immediate Results and Initial Healing Phase
One of the most appealing aspects of Zoom whitening is the immediate results patients can see after the treatment. Typically, patients notice a significant improvement in the whiteness of their teeth right after the procedure. However, this is just the beginning of the healing process. During the first 24 to 48 hours after Zoom whitening, it is common for patients to experience some sensitivity in their teeth and mild gum irritation. This is a normal part of the healing process as the teeth adjust to their new, whiter state.
Long-Term Healing and Maintenance
While the immediate results are impressive, the full healing and stabilization of the whitening effects can take up to a week. During this period, it is essential for patients to follow their dentist's post-treatment care instructions. This includes avoiding foods and beverages that can stain teeth, such as coffee, tea, and red wine, as well as avoiding smoking. Regular use of a good quality toothpaste for sensitive teeth can also help manage any lingering sensitivity.
Factors Affecting Healing Time
Several factors can influence the healing time after Zoom whitening. These include the initial shade of the teeth, the extent of staining, and individual patient factors such as dental hygiene and lifestyle habits. Patients with darker initial shades may require more time for their teeth to stabilize at their new, lighter shade. Additionally, those with a history of dental issues or sensitivity may experience a longer healing period.

FAQ
Q: How long do the results of Zoom whitening last?
A: The longevity of Zoom whitening results can vary based on individual habits and maintenance. Generally, results can last for several months to a few years with proper care.
Q: Can I eat and drink normally after Zoom whitening?
A: It is recommended to avoid highly pigmented foods and drinks for at least 48 hours after the procedure to prevent staining. After this period, a normal diet can be resumed, but with awareness of potential staining agents.
Q: Is Zoom whitening painful?
A: The procedure itself is not painful. However, some patients may experience mild sensitivity for a few days following the treatment. This can be managed with over-the-counter pain relief and sensitive toothpaste.
Q: Who is not suitable for Zoom whitening?
A: Individuals with sensitive teeth, gum disease, or pregnant women may not be suitable candidates for Zoom whitening. It is important to consult with a dental professional to determine eligibility.
